Brilliant Minds Showrunner Unpacks Shocking Character Exits: “My Hope Is That…”

The Season 2 midseason premiere of Brilliant Minds was jam-packed with twists and turns, culminating in an emotional climax that ended in not one but two emotional farewells.

Viewers were shocked to discover in Brilliant Minds‘ fall finale that Dr. Jacob Nash (Spence Moore II), our beloved ex-college football star turned neurologist, reconnected with an old team doctor and was offered a job in a residency program in Dallas. Meanwhile, just as things were heating up again between Dr. Van Markus (Alex MacNicoll) and his ex-wife, Michelle (Stacey Farber), she landed in a horrific, fatal car accident. To say that the Brilliant Minds characters were at a crossroads is a grand understatement; just as Nash started contemplating his future in medicine, a medical disaster turned Van’s entire world upside down.

Both Van and Nash navigated some intense decisions in Season 2, Episode 11 (“10 Minutes”), which ultimately led Dr. Wolf (Zachary Quinto) to navigate two bittersweet goodbyes by the episode’s end. Here’s what happened:

The tragic reason Dr. Van Markus left Bronx General on Brilliant Minds

Dr. Van Markus (Alex MacNicoll) and Dr. Jacob Nash (Spence Moore II)  in Brilliant Minds Season 2

Just as Van managed to convince Michelle to be his date to a holiday gala, a devastating car accident effectively blindsided any chance of a happily ever after between the pair. Van was heartbroken upon fleeing to Bronx General and finding an unconscious Michelle, who was already brain dead.

Van was in utter denial at first, but after realizing Michelle’s wishes to be an organ donor and realizing her injuries were unsurvivable, Van accepted the hard truth. But he didn’t have time to crumble: Liam, his son with Michelle, needed him now more than ever.

Now navigating life as a heartbroken single dad, Van chose to take an extended leave of absence to have more time with Liam. Wolf encouraged him to take a few weeks to a month, but Van revealed he’d need longer than that.

“I need to be there for Liam, I don’t know when I’ll be back,” Van confessed. Dr. Wolf told Van that the team needed him, but Van insisted that his son needed him more. Dr. Wolf said that work could be a “stabilizing force” for him, but Van reminded Wolf that they weren’t alike in that way.

“I’m not you, Dr. Wolf,” Van shrugged. “I need time for myself and my family.”

Dr. Wolf ultimately understood, but the departure was made all the more heartbreaking by the goodbyes not being finished.

Dr. Jacob Nash left Bronx General for an exciting new career opportunity

While life took a major sudden detour for Van, it was a different story for Nash, who has been contemplating his future at Bronx for a while now. After catching wind of an exciting new job opportunity — one that directly connects to his dream of delivering the treatment to athletes that he never received — Nash was stewing with indecision after his romance with Dr. Ericka Kinney (Ashleigh LaThrop) intensified.

Just as Nash started feeling confident about accepting the job in Dallas, Ericka surprised him with a kiss, giving his choice even more weight. During the midseason premiere, Nash’s colleagues caught wind of the exciting job offer and many had mixed feelings about their friend’s cross-country move. Especially Ericka.

After Nash connected with Ericka about the gig, he admitted that it had become much harder for him to leave after their kiss. But after Ericka referred to the job as Nash’s “dream,” they both knew what he had to do.

“I’m really, really happy for you,” Ericka told him, adding, “I’m really, really sad about us.”

Ericka knew she couldn’t ask Nash to stay, knowing he needed to follow his dream to avoid regrets or resentment. At the end of the episode, Nash visited Wolf’s office alongside Van to reveal that he was accepting the job in Dallas.

“When I got injured, doctors were in and out of the room telling me what was best for me. No one ever took the time to get to know me, not the way you take the time to get to know your patients,” Nash told his longtime mentor. “I want to give athletes the kind of care you taught me every patient deserves. The kind of care I wish I got when I was a kid. I’ve got to go.”

Nash revealed he planned on taking the next few months off before the move to help Van with Liam. Despite the hard news, Wolf understood.

“Bronx General will miss you, I’ll miss you,” Wolf said tearfully. “My door is always open.”

Brilliant Minds showrunner reveals if we’ll see Nash or Van again

The Brilliant Minds midseason premiere was a certified tearjerker as the Bronx General neurologists were led on an emotional rollercoaster. NBC Insider spoke with Brilliant Minds showrunner Michael Grassi about these shocking character exits, who echoed Dr. Wolf’s heartfelt final message to his interns: the door is always open.

“We love Jacob, and we love Van. And I think, as Dr. Wolf says at the end of the episode, my door is always open,” Grassi told NBC Insider. “What we really wanted to do was tell a story where we wanted it to be OK for our characters to take time for themselves after they’ve gone through something really horrible in their lives. I think that’s something that we rarely see.”

While their departures are certainly realistic, Brilliant Minds fans remain curious: are Nash and Van’s exits absolute, or could fans expect to see them return to Bronx General someday?

“In terms of whether or not we’ll see them again, like I said, as Wolf says, my door is always open,” Grassi told NBC Insider. “My hope is that this is not the last we’ll see of Jacob or Van on Brilliant Minds.”
